1. AWS Launches Proprietary AI Chips
Amazon has joined five other firms in shipping proprietary AI processors at scale, aiming to reduce reliance on Nvidia for high-performance workloads. Early deployments in AWS data centers focus on inference tasks, targeting cost savings and performance gains.
2. Grocery Expansion Yields Limited Share Gains
A June Jefferies consumer survey found Instacart’s share of home delivery orders remained unchanged despite Amazon rolling out grocery services nationwide. The data suggest Amazon’s grocery push has yet to dent incumbent market leaders.
